Two killed in explosion near Karachi airport targeting Chinese nationals
Baloch Liberation Army claims it carried out the vehicle-borne attack in the southern Pakistani city
An explosion near the international airport of the southern Pakistani city of Karachi has killed two Chinese nationals and injured several others, officials from both countries said.
Police and the provincial government said a tanker exploded outside the airport, which is Pakistan’s biggest, on Sunday night. The nature of the blast was not immediately clear, the local broadcaster Geo News cited a provincial official as saying.
